Stanbic Bank donates to Tamale Air Force Base

Accra, March 3, GNA - Stanbic Bank Ghana has donated an amount of GH¢6,880 towards the procurement of furniture for the office of the base commander at the Tamale Air Force Base. A statement from the bank said the donation was in response to an appeal made to the bank by the Base Commander.

It said in presenting the cheque on behalf of the Managing Director, Hea= d of Marketing and Public Affairs of the bank, Mr Mawuko Afadzinu, said the bank believes in relevant partnerships with the Armed Forces. He said the donation to the Tamale Base Headquarters was one of the good opportunities to support a key and relevant institution in the State. Mr Afadzinu said the bank aims at providing support not only in cash but also to do things that will make the biggest impact in the lives of beneficiaries.

Receiving the donation, the Base Commander, Air Commodore Philip Ayisa said the gesture was very timely for the Base Headquarters. He said the Base would do all it could to ensure that the relationship i= t had begun with the bank flourishes.
